William Farrell Building
555 Robson Street
The head office for the BC Telephone Company was built in 1948 and was named for pioneer business leader William Farrell, founder and first President of BC Tel.
He served from 1904 to 1922.
This plaque was set on May 9th 2007, in recognition of William Farrell’s place in the history of TELUS and for his greater contribution to the growth and prosperity of British Columbia.
